What is the function of an upright cooler in honey analysis? Ensure Accuracy in Reducing Sugar Testing


The primary function of an upright cooler (or reflux condensation device) in honey analysis is to maintain constant volume and concentration during required heating steps. By capturing rising vapors and re-condensing them back into the reaction flask, the device prevents the loss of water and volatile components. This ensures that the chemical environment remains stable while the honey sample reacts with acidic reagents or Luff solutions.

Core Insight: In quantitative analysis, heat is often necessary to drive chemical reactions, but heat naturally causes evaporation that skews results. The upright cooler acts as a stabilizer, allowing you to apply the necessary thermal energy without altering the precise concentrations of your sample and reagents.

Preserving Chemical Integrity

To accurately determine reducing sugar content, honey samples must undergo thermal reactions. The upright cooler is the critical hardware that creates a controlled environment for these reactions.

Preventing Solvent Loss

When honey is heated with reagents, the water in the solution begins to evaporate. Without intervention, this steam would escape, drastically reducing the volume of the liquid in the flask.

The upright cooler sits atop the flask, cooling these vapors until they liquefy. Gravity then returns this condensate to the mixture, ensuring the solvent volume remains unchanged.

Stabilizing Reaction Concentrations

Chemical reactions used in this analysis, such as hydrolysis, rely on specific ratios of sugar to acid or Luff solution.

If water is lost to evaporation, the concentration of the reagents increases unpredictably. The upright cooler guarantees that the reaction system concentration remains stable, preventing skewed chemical kinetics.

Ensuring Analytical Accuracy

The ultimate goal of using an upright cooler is to minimize variables that could lead to calculation errors.

Facilitating Complete Reactions

Methods used to determine reducing sugars often require sustained heating to ensure the reaction reaches completion.

The cooler allows the mixture to boil or simmer for the necessary duration without drying out. This ensures that the sugar hydrolysis and subsequent color reactions are fully executed under constant environmental conditions.

The Link to Precision Measurement

Accurate calculation of glucose, fructose, and sucrose levels depends entirely on the initial and final conditions of the sample being known and controlled.

By eliminating volume loss as a variable, the upright cooler ensures that the final titration or measurement reflects the true sugar content, rather than an artifact of evaporation.

Understanding the Trade-offs

While the upright cooler is essential for accuracy, it introduces specific requirements for the analyst.

Equipment Sensitivity

The efficiency of the reflux action depends on the cooling medium (usually water) flowing through the condenser.

If the cooling water is too warm or the flow rate is too low, vapors may still escape through the top of the cooler. This "partial loss" is dangerous because it often goes unnoticed, subtly compromising the data.

Connection Integrity

The seal between the flask and the upright cooler must be perfect.

Even a microscopic gap can allow pressurized vapor to leak out during heating. This bypasses the re-condensation process entirely, leading to concentration errors similar to using no cooler at all.

Making the Right Choice for Your Goal

The use of reflux condensation is not merely a procedural formality; it is a quality control measure essential for validating honey authenticity.

  • If your primary focus is Standard Compliance: Ensure your reflux setup strictly maintains a constant volume to meet the rigorous requirements of official methods like Fehling's or Luff-Schoorl.
  • If your primary focus is Detecting Adulteration: Use this precise thermal control to accurately measure sugar changes before and after inversion, which helps identify added industrial syrups or sugar feeding.

Precision in hardware setup is the prerequisite for precision in chemical data.
